This article is devoted to the problem of the relationship between science and religion. The authors provide a comprehensive view of the way religious faith is rooted in the works of European science from its beginnings to our own days. Special attention is given to the atheistic attempts to discredit this notion, a position which once dominated the sciences in Russia, but which has today been shown to have outlived its relevance.
